Opinion

Judgment of the Appellate Division reversed on the ground that there is not sufficient evidence to sustain the reinstatement of the verdict; and the order of the Trial Term setting aside the verdict affirmed, with costs in all courts to abide the event. No opinion.

Concur: Crane, Ch. J., Lehman, O’Brien, Hubbs, Crouch and Finch, JJ. Not sitting: Loughran, J.
